McKenna Counterman was a resident of Bartlesville, Oklahoma. McKenna Grace Counterman of Bartlesville, Oklahoma, was embraced with open arms by our Heavenly Father on September 10, 2024, when she turned 20.

McKenna was born on July 28, 2004, in Tulsa, Oklahoma, to David and Julie Counterman. She spent 15 days in the NICU before returning home to Bartlesville.

McKenna graduated from Bartlesville High School in 2022, having previously attended Central Middle School and Kane Elementary in Bartlesville. She excelled at maths and enjoyed performing in the chorus from sixth to twelfth grade.

She was a junior at Oklahoma State University in Stillwater, Oklahoma, pursuing a degree in elementary education. McKenna has had a passion for dance since the age of three when she performed with the Bartlesville Civic Ballet and Inspirations Dance Studio.

She performed in several performances, most notably The Nutcracker, where she began as a newborn angel and a mouse before progressing to her dream role of Clara. She has performed in other ballets such as Cinderella, Sleeping Beauty, Dracula, and Coppelia. McKenna’s “happy place” was the ballet stage, and when her feet struck the stage, she lit up the room.
